About SmartStop Self Storage

SmartStop® Self Storage is a diversified real estate company in the self-storage industry, operating in 24 states in the U.S. and three provinces in Canada. Sales Center Agent Job Summary – Bilingual in both Spanish and English

The SmartStop Sales Center Agents receive inbound sales calls from customers and assist them by making appropriate recommendations for their storage needs, answering their questions and taking payments. Sales Center Agents will make outbound calls to follow up on inquiries and rental reservations.

Essential Job Functions and Responsibilities

  • Receive inbound sales calls from customers; understand their storage needs and recommend an appropriate storage unit.
  • Ability to overcome any objections in order to obtain a reservation for a storage unit or rent the unit over the phone.
  • Work with existing customers by answering questions, taking payments and resolving concerns.
  • Make outbound calls to follow up on rental reservations.
